Common Pdoxkey.exe Errors on Windows
Dealing with pdoxkey.exe errors can often be perplexing, given the variety of issues that might cause them. They can range from a mere software glitch to a more serious malware intrusion. Here, we've compiled a list of the most common errors associated with pdoxkey.exe to help you navigate and possibly fix these issues.
- Access is Denied: This error message appears when the system refuses permission to a file or resource. This might occur due to insufficient user privileges, file ownership issues, or restrictive file permissions.
- Runtime Errors: These errors occur during the runtime of an .exe file. These can be due to software bugs, memory problems, or hardware issues.
- Insufficient System Resources Exist to Complete the Requested Service: This alert surfaces when the system does not have enough resources to perform the requested service. This could be a result of high memory consumption or excessive CPU utilization.
- Not a Valid Win32 Application: This error typically occurs when the user tries to execute a program that is not compatible with their version of Windows or when the file is corrupted or incomplete.
- Unable to Start Correctly (0xc000007b): This error message is displayed when the application is not able to launch properly, usually due to a mix-up between 32-bit and 64-bit versions of Windows and the application.

Run the Windows Memory Diagnostic Tool
How to run a Windows Memory Diagnostic test to check for pdoxkey.exe errors related to memory issues.
-
Press the Windows key.
-
Type
Windows Memory Diagnosticin the search bar and press Enter.
-
In the Windows Memory Diagnostic window, click on Restart now and check for problems (recommended).
-
Your computer will restart and the memory diagnostic will run automatically. It might take some time.
-
After the diagnostic, your computer will restart again. You can check the results in the notification area on your desktop.
